As a representative from Hult I can certainly advise you that in terms of ROI we have excellent credentials. We're ranked #1 for Percentage Salary Increase by The Economist, as well as the 21st Best Business School in the U.S., and 31st Best Business School in the World (also by The Economist's 2013 rankings).
We're also in the top 10 for International Course Experience, International Faculty, and International Mobility by the Financial Times 2013 MBA rankings. More info. about our rankings can be found on our website:
